  • Page 12: Operation

    SILKOSTAT 9210 Operation The 9210 can analyse up to six different samples. The sample to be analysed circulates in a fast loop permitting rapid renewal of the sample. Adjustment of the flow is carried out with the help of a needle valve (2). At the beginning of the analysis, the sample is introduced into the measurement cell (4) with the help of a solenoid valve (5).

  • Page 30: Calibration Solution

    SILKOSTAT 9210 Reagent 2 - Oxalic reagent Oxalic acid dihydrate, C O, >99.5%, neat (analytical quality), 80 g (FLUKA# 75700, MERCK# 100495 or equivalent) 1) Fill a 2-litre graduated flask to 2/3rds capacity with demineralised water (with the lowest possible silica content). Add the oxalic acid whilst stirring the solution. 2) Keep stirring until completely dissolved (<5minutes).

  • Page 89 SILKOSTAT 9210 HEALTH AND SAFETY INFORMATION PRODUCT : SULPHURIC ACID (98%) The health and safety information for sulphuric acid is as follows : Name : SULPHURIC ACID Formula : H Hazard class : 8 UN N° : 1830 CAS N° 7664-93-9 PHYSICAL PROPERTIES MELTING POINT 10 °C...
  • Page 90 SILKOSTAT 9210 CHEMICAL HAZARDS AND STABILITY Reacts vigorously with evolution of heat. Never add water to this product. Will react violently with the following : • Acetonitrile. • Perchlorates. • Nitro-organic compounds. • Alkali metals. • Potassium permanganate • Metal halogenates. Avoid contact with bases.

  • Page 111: Appendix D : Pressure Range Change

    SILKOSTAT 9210 Appendix D : Pressure range change The battery of the input solenoid valves works with pure water sample. The pressure range is about 0,2 to 2 bars. If the pressure is about 0,5 to 6 bars, it is required to change the solenoid valves collar (see figure 1 item 6).
